Aseembly process of parallel twin screw extruder

As key recycling equipment, the parallel twin-screw extruder emphasizes "efficiency, energy-saving, precision." Every process from component manufacturing to assembly reflects excellence.

Core assembly is critical: cranes position gearboxes and frames via lifting holes, workers calibrate frame levelness within tolerances using levels and shims. Gearboxes receive precise lubrication for smooth transmission.

Screw assembly requires expertise: single-head, variable-pitch screws with hard chrome coating undergo sanding to remove burrs. Technicians align axial positions, assemble components sequentially with alignment checks, apply high-temp grease, and adjust clearances via spline sleeves for optimal meshing.

Electrical commissioning follows strict protocols: certified electricians connect circuits per diagrams, distinguishing wires and labeling clearly. Portable control cabinets are positioned for easy operation and maintenance.

Post-assembly, comprehensive testing occurs: temperature control systems heat barrels to set levels; low-speed operation verifies rotation and noise. Precision tools check screw clearance and alignment; hydraulic systems undergo pressure testing. Acceptance proceeds only when all metrics meet standards.
